William the Conqueror / directed by Fabien Drugeon.

Summary:

In the year 1066, William, the bastard son of the late Duke of Normandy, embarks on a heroic quest to invade medieval England and seize power from the rebel traitors claiming heir to his throne. A bloody battle ensues as William, aided by his loyal men, fights tirelessly to fulfill his destiny and become the first Norman King of England. This is the legend of William the Conqueror.
